Tomball reappoints associate judges and renews prosecutor contracts after executive session
After an executive session, the Tomball City Council approved reappointment and contract renewals for municipal court positions.

City staff reported the council reappointed associate judges to two‑year contracts covering Aug. 7, 2025, through Aug. 6, 2027, and approved renewals of their contracts. The council also approved renewal of the chief prosecutor Grama Stevens’ contract to continue through Sept. 30, 2026, and approved a two‑year appointment and contract for an associate prosecutor. All three actions were approved by unanimous 5-0 votes.

Thomas (staff) introduced the items following executive session; council took recorded votes on each contract renewal and appointment. Staff did not announce the names of the associate judges at the public meeting during the motion, and council did not discuss changes to terms or compensation in public session.

These appointments and renewals were handled in executive session as authorized under the Texas Open Meetings Act for personnel matters; the council returned to open session and voted on the contracts.
